Numbers to 500 Assessment
This assessment has been created to track your students understanding about numbers to 500. This resource has been created as part of the Year 2 Numbers to 500 Unit of work.

Learning goals
- We are learning to read, write, name and order numbers to at least 1000 using concrete and virtual materials, numerals and number lines.
- We are learning to recognise, model, represent and order numbers to at least 1000.
